Key Sections on the Trello That Help Most Players
Not every category is equally important for every player. If you are trying to progress fast, a few sections stand out more than others.
1. Sea location sections
The sea-based location lists are essential because Haze Piece progression depends heavily on where you are. The reference material shows separate sections for Sea 1, Sea 2, and Sea 3, with sample entries like Starter Island, Flower Capital, and Land of the Gods.
| Sea | Example Location Mentioned | Why It’s Important |
|---|---|---|
| Sea 1 | Starter Island | Early quests, beginner movement, first routing |
| Sea 2 | Flower Capital | Mid-game progression and advanced farming |
| Sea 3 | Land of the Gods | Higher-level content and stronger rewards |
If you are lost after changing seas, the Haze Piece Trello is usually the fastest way to rebuild your route.
2. Super bosses
Community reports from the referenced YouTube source mention that super bosses can reward gems, with reported ranges of roughly 5 to 25 gems depending on the boss. That makes the super boss section one of the most practical parts of the Haze Piece Trello for players farming premium currency.
| Farming Method | Reported Benefit | Reliability |
|---|---|---|
| Gifts | Certain gifts may award gems | Good if you log in consistently |
| AFK rewards | Passive gem income over time | Strong for low-effort farming |
| Starter Island mission | Easy early gem source | Good for newer players |
| Super bosses | Around 5–25 gems by player experience | Strong if you can defeat them fast |
Because boss drops and reward values can change, treat these numbers as player experience rather than permanent official rates.
3. Skill trainers and utility NPCs
The board also lists several useful NPC types, including trainers and merchants. Examples shown in the source include Flash Step, Sky Walk, Fruit Dealer, Navigator, Legendary Blacksmith, and Wizard.
| NPC Type | Example from Board | Why Players Care |
|---|---|---|
| Mobility trainer | Flash Step | Faster movement and combat repositioning |
| Mobility trainer | Sky Walk | Better exploration and air movement |
| Utility NPC | Yumi: Navigator | Travel help |
| Shop NPC | Cynthia: Fruit Dealer | Fruit-related progression |
| Upgrade NPC | Legendary Blacksmith | Gear improvement potential |
For most players, these are quality-of-life upgrades that reduce travel friction and improve farming efficiency.

Practical gem-farming tips from community reports
The referenced video points to four gem-related methods players use:
- Gift rewards, especially specific milestone gifts
- AFK reward systems
- A simple mission beginning around Starter Island
- Super boss farming
Here is a simple ranking for players who want efficient returns.
| Method | Effort | Speed |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|
| AFK rewards | Very low | Slow but passive | Casual players |
| Gifts | Low | Fast when available | Daily log-in players |
| Starter quest | Low | Quick early gains | New players |
| Super bosses | High | Potentially best active farm | Stronger players |
